			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Making a commitment to have healthier eating habits is a tough one. Knowing how to implement that commitment may be even harder. Where do you start? What foods should you eat, and which ones should you stay away from? These are all questions you should answer before going out to the grocery store. </p>
<p>We need nutrients to survive. We need vitamins, minerals and calories everyday. There are two types of nutrients. Micronutrients are our vitamins and minerals and macronutrients are where our calories come from. The three types of macronutrients are fat, carbohydrates and proteins. </p>
<p>Many people think that all fats are bad and recently started thinking all carbohydrates are bad too. That leaves us with just protein. If this were the case, our diets wouldn&#8217;t be very enjoyable. Fortunately not all fats are bad and the same goes for carbohydrates. </p>
<p>With all the negative publicity recently, you might be afraid to eat any carbohydrates. Carbohydrates are our main fuel source. Our brain can&#8217;t use anything else to power itself with and our muscles will work the best on it. Don&#8217;t deprive yourself of it. Carbohydrates that you should stay away from are simple sugars that are found in candy, sodas and many snacks. Good carbohydrates such as whole wheats and fruits will keep you energized throughout the day and avoid sugar highs and lows. </p>
<p>Fats are also very important. Without fat, our body wouldn&#8217;t be able to utilize some of the vitamins we consume. Fat is found in our cell walls and make up a big part of hormones. Fats you should avoid are saturated fats that come in meat, milk and dairy products. Every one should consume good (unsaturated fats) that come from plant sources such as nuts and olives.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Before many Australians recently, a devastating story unfolded on a popular current affairs program. We watched with compassion as the fattest man in Australia told of his most recent, serious attempt to lose weight. Approximately 12 months earlier and weighing close to 300 kilos, he under went life threatening surgery to lose weight.</p>
<p>I doubt there would have been one person watching not moved by this man&#8217;s depression and plight. Despite undergoing the surgery, today he could barely get through each day, both physically and mentally. He shared with us his sense of hopelessness and wanting to end it all.</p>
<p>It was not only his size that was causing his depression. He had to deal with a heart broken by disappointment.</p>
<p>You see, the surgery had been a success.</p>
<p>He soon lost well over 50 kilos post operation and he and his family rejoiced. But then the unthinkable happened.</p>
<p>The weight came back. Today he weighs well <i>over</i> 300 kilos &#8211; more than before the surgery.</p>
<p>This is an extreme case, but nonetheless raises a question that so many people continue to battle with.</p>
<p>After a diet, why does the weight come back so quickly?</p>
<p>To answer this we need to understand how much energy a body requires. For each pound you weigh, each day you need 12 calories to maintain your body weight. If you weigh 120 pounds you will need 120 x 12 calories, that is, 1440 calories per day to maintain that body weight. If you eat or drink more calories than your body requires, the excess energy is stored as fat. It takes 3,600 excess calories to make one pound of fat.</p>
<p>In this example, if your typical daily calorific intake is 2000 calories, in around 30 days you would put on between 4-5 pounds of fat!</p>
<p>Let&#8217;s say, you then decide to go on a restrictive diet and halve your calorific consumption to 1,000 calories per day. You stay on this diet for around a month and lose 10 pounds and now weigh 110 pounds. You feel fantastic about losing the weight but can&#8217;t keep up such a restrictive regime because you are irritable and have no energy.</p>
<p>So you go off your diet and go back to your usual routine of 2,000 calories a day. Remember you are lighter now and your body requires less energy to maintain its new weight. You would now require 110 x 12, that is, 1320 calories per day.</p>
<p>In this instance, by consuming 2000 calories daily, because you are lighter than before, you would put the weight back on in just 24-25 days!</p>
<p>If you want to keep the weight off you must develop a consistent change in eating habits to ensure you do not consume more than your body requires. You cannot continue to eat the same quantities and/or combinations of foods that caused you to be overweight in the first place. This will require developing an understanding of the nutritional content of food and raising your body&#8217;s metabolism through increased muscle mass and exercise.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Heart disease kills many people every year. One of the risk factors for heart disease is high cholesterol. If you are diagnosed with heart disease, your doctor will undoubtedly prescribe a cholesterol-lowering drug and request that you follow a diet low in cholesterol. Vitamin E naturally keeps cholesterol at a healthy level by limiting the amount of low-density lipoprotein (LDL) cholesterol that enters the bloodstream. While there are discrepancies in the reports, many studies indicate that it takes as much as 100 milligrams or more of vitamin E for people to experience the benefits. Eating foods, such as eggs, fish, and whole-grain cereals can contribute to the recommended amount. However, you will still need to supplement your diet with vitamins to reach the benefit amount. The good news about vitamin E and heart disease is that vitamin E is not only a preventive measure, but it also can benefit individuals who already have heart disease or who have had bypass surgery. </p>
<p>Including plenty of fruits and vegetables in your diet is a good plan for good health. When you do this, you obtain a steady source of antioxidants, such as vitamins E and C. If you are concerned about heart disease, you may want to increase the amount you consume. Vitamin C is present in many foods; however, to obtain benefits related to heart disease, it is recommended that an individual take 500 milligrams each day. This is an extreme amount and is generally recommended for individuals who already have heart-related illnesses or who use cigarettes or other tobacco products on a regular basis.</p>
<p>Niacin (B3) has a twofold benefit when taken on a regular basis. It can lower your triglycerides, a risk factor for both diabetes and heart disease. Niacin also reduces the amount of LDL and increases the amount of high-density lipoprotein (HDL) in the bloodstream. While consuming just 2 milligrams of niacin each day can provide protection for heart disease, it is very minute protection. Studies indicate that the best improvement in cardiovascular health by taking niacin is in at least 1000 milligrams. Consuming niacin in this amount can result in your face feeling flushed. This side effect can take place from a few minutes to an hour after taking niacin.  </p>
<p>While vitamin supplementation in most cases is harmless, it is a good idea to check with your health care professional before starting to take any vitamins. This is especially important if you have been diagnosed with heart disease or any other health condition.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Have you lost weight in the past only to regain it a short time later? Have you followed every diet including Atkins, South Beach, the Drinking Man&#8217;s diet, the Peanut Butter diet, or even the Chocolate Diet? All of these diets work, and none of them work, meaning you can and probably do lose weight on any of them, but you won&#8217;t keep it off. Why not? Because the day will come when the diet is over and you&#8217;re right back to your regular routine; the same routine that got you fat in the first place.  </p>
<p>In the past diets carried a warning not to stay on them longer than the prescribed period; usually two weeks, some a mere three days. Today&#8217;s popular diets are attempting to style themselves as lifestyle choices, but this isn&#8217;t working either. People want to be able to eat a sandwich now and then. They want the burger and the bun! Strive for balance choosing foods you prefer, and you&#8217;ll have a better chance at lasting weight loss success.</p>
<p><b>Small Changes: Big Answer to Weight Loss Blues</b> </p>
<p>Start today, and work one day at a time making one or two small changes such as switching to the calorie-free soft drinks then weaning yourself down to two or less a day (if you drink more than that now of course). Changes don&#8217;t have to be drastic. In fact trying to make drastic changes in your lifestyle never works because while you may be happy in the beginning, you slowly grow miserable toward the end. In fact, that&#8217;s the problem right there: you anticipate an end. </p>
<p><b>Weight Loss Comes Down to Choices</b></p>
<p>Talk to people who&#8217;ve lost weight and kept it off. They&#8217;ll say, &#8220;This is a lifestyle.&#8221; It&#8217;s about choices you make every day. Are you choosing to take an extra helping, even though you&#8217;re comfortably full? Change that one behavior and you&#8217;re on your way. Do you choose to take the bag of chips to the couch? Change that, in fact just stop eating on the couch entirely and you&#8217;re one step closer. Eliminate the habit of grabbing a few bites on your way past the candy dish, that alone can shave several pounds. I once lost eight pounds simply by eliminating the candy dish I kept at my desk (not to mention the money I saved not buying a couple pounds of candy a week). </p>
<p>Choose one small habit or behavior at a time, not your entire existence, and you&#8217;ll have a much better chance to reach your weight loss goals.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Dietary guidelines for adults 2 is, naturally, a follow up to article 1, and focuses on what foods constitute a good diet where article 1 focused upon why we need a good diet. My approach is that food should be fun because most health food aficionados that I know dont seem to smile too often and therefore I dont hold them up as good examples. Eating is a major part of life and life should be fun; if we only get one life whats the point in being miserable? The challenge for healthy eating is to make healthy food fun to eat and reward yourself occasionally with a treat and to heck with the diet.</p>
<p>We need to eat fresh vegetables, fruits, whole grains, nuts, dairy products and drink plenty of water to have a perfect diet. We also have to accept that certain people have allergies. The most common allergies are dairy products and nuts. Just because you have an allergy you shouldnt use it as an excuse not to eat a healthy diet; if you cant eat nuts eat more fruit or vegetables to compensate. Using a little common sense will overcome all perceived obstacles. Once you have a diet based upon healthy foods you can add a few luxuries like chocolate and ice cream providing it is within your daily calorie allowance.</p>
<p>A healthy breakfast is cereal, or oatmeal (porridge) with fresh fruit and a glass of milk. If you are really rushed for time a fresh fruit smoothie is great. Alternatively a couple of slices of toasted whole-grain bread. Do away with common white bread it acts like glue in your intestines and creates digestive problems. If you take toast it is always sensible to eat at least one piece of fresh fruit.</p>
<p>If you feel like a snack mid-morning eat a few nuts, a raw carrot or a piece of fruit.</p>
<p>Lunch should consist of a sandwich made with whole-grain bread, a piece of fruit and some green salad leaves. &#8211; Common question: Should I add salad dressing? &#8211; Why not. If you like salad dressing use it or the food becomes boring but use it in moderation.</p>
<p>Afternoon snack  same as morning snack.</p>
<p>Dinner should have meat or fish; red meat is OK in reasonable servings about three times each week. It must have vegetables including peas or beans and if you can utilize fresh fruit for dessert that is even better. Berries are especially healthy and tasty.</p>
<p>To summarize you must eat seven servings of fruit and/or vegetables every day. This is an absolute minimum requirement for a healthy body. Frozen is fine if you are unsure of the freshness of vegetables or fruit because it is snap frozen when fresh and retains the nutrients. Older fruit and vegetables lose nutrient value.</p>
<p>There is much to play with in this diet and the challenge is to make it fun when mixed with some of your favorites.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>It&#8217;s 11:30 AM. You&#8217;ve been up since 5 o&#8217;clock and the hunger meter is on high. &#8220;What to eat?&#8221; you think to yourself.</p>
<p>You pore over the menu for the deli downstairs but nothing you can allow yourself looks that good. Sure, you could go out for fast food but there&#8217;s a meeting coming up and you don&#8217;t really want to move your car and then have to find a new parking spot when you return.</p>
<p>So you decide not to go out. That leaves eating in.</p>
<p>You look at your choices, wishing you&#8217;d had the foresight to bring something from home. There&#8217;s the vending machine in the break room, filled with plastic-wrapped, rubber-textured sandwiches, bagels, muffins and Danish. Ugh, you keep spinning the carousels, hoping that by some miracle, there will be a vegetable snack plate or something half-way decent. You narrow down your choices to a cup of noodle soup or a chicken breast sandwich.</p>
<p>Now you have another choice: eat something to take the edge off or power through the minutes of temptation until you are sitting in your meeting and eating is out of the question. After an hour of dreary, repetitive discussions, your hunger may have calmed down.</p>
<p>How you handle it each day, depends on your mood. Often, if we can get through that one tempting half hour, we&#8217;re set for the afternoon and can easily wait for our well-planned light dinner. On other days, you know in your heart that if you don&#8217;t eat something, you won&#8217;t be able to concentrate on your work because all you can think about is food while you try to conceal the embarrassment of a gurgling stomach.</p>
<p>On those days, take the chicken sandwich, remove the bun, and microwave the miniscule piece of chicken provided. Then cut it into tiny pieces and eat slowly with a plastic knife and fork. If you can make the pea-sized pieces last for 15 or 20 minutes, you&#8217;ll feel like you&#8217;ve actually eaten an entire meal and be on your way to a pleasant non-food-focused afternoon on a very limited caloric intake.</p>
<p>If you truly want to control your weight, you can do it anywhere. The key is never to eat until you&#8217;ve had a lengthy internal dialog with yourself that forces you into a full awareness of your food intake and then select the lesser of all evils and consume it as slowly as you can manage.</p>
<p>Even trapped in the office with nothing more than a killer vending machine, you can turn bleak choices into a self-esteem building triumph.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Protein is found in all of your body&#8217;s cells. It is the essential nutrient that is responsible for the maintenance and repair of all of your organs, tissues, muscles, brain and bones. This individual built in repair kit occurs at the cellular level in our bodies. Protein regulates everything &#8211; our blood circulation, our metabolism and our immune system. Individuals who lack sufficient protein in their bodies have weaker immune systems than people who consume adequate protein in their diets. Also, people who are constantly on yo-yo diets where they lose and gain weight back frequently usually become protein deficient and have weaker immune systems. This fact has been proven by researchers who have found that these yo-yo dieters have about a third lower the number of killer cell activity than normal individuals. The so-called killer blood cells are essential for the immune system to function properly.</p>
<p>All foods are sources of energy; however, protein provides a greater boost in energy levels since it is absorbed slowly and thus produces a constant source of energy. Protein has real energy-staying power for your active, healthy, lifestyle. Fats and carbohydrates produce quick bursts of energy but cannot be relied upon to provide the body with a continuous source of energy, since they are digested and metabolized more quickly than protein. Fats and carbohydrates also tend to be stored as fat the body for later use. The Protein that we&#8217;re discussing is lean protein (lean meats, skinless poultry, seafood, egg whites, low-fat dairy products, legumes and beans, soy and tofu foods, skim and low- fat cheeses, and good-fat nuts). Lean proteins are also excellent sources of selenium, which. Is a mineral that protects the body against dangerous tree radicals that can destroy normal cells in the body. These free radicals can damage many different types of cells including connective tissue, which causes joint and muscle inflammation.</p>
<p>High-saturated fat protein products like fatty meats, hard cheeses, whole fat milk dairy products, whole eggs, mayonnaise, luncheon and smoked meats including bacon, sausage, and hot dogs are definitely not good sources of energy production. The reason for this is, that even though these products have some protein content, its value is offset by the saturated fat content of these foods. The saturated fat content of these foods do more harm to the body (heart disease, strokes, hypertension, high cholesterol and some forms of cancer) than the protein portion of the food can repair. These are called harmful proteins and are not recommended for any healthful weight-loss program.</p>
<p>For appetite control, lean protein tops the charts for staying power. By adding a small portion of lean protein to your meal, you&#8217;ll control hunger pangs for hours. Lean protein also has the advantage of being lower in calories than many foods, particularly saturated fat protein product refined carbohydrates and saturated fat foods. Once you substitute saturated-fat protein products, you defeat the appetite-controlling factor of the protein. The fat content of saturated- fat protein foods prevents the brain&#8217;s appetite-control center from shutting down. In other words, you&#8217;ll get hungry soon after your meal of a saturated protein food.</p>
